Job Description - Quality Technician, L1, 2nd Shift

Who are Composite Resources and Re:Build Manufacturing?


Re:Build CR, LLC (Composite Resources), a Re:Build Manufacturing, LLC company, is an innovative, rapidly growing manufacturer of composite components and tooling located in Rock Hill, SC. Our constantly evolving portfolio of projects includes parts and assemblies for clients in the aerospace and defense industries. At Composite Resources, we embrace a culture defined by teamwork, ownership, and accountability.


At Re:Build Manufacturing, LLC, we're rebuilding America's manufacturing base and creating meaningful, sustainable jobs in areas that have been deindustrialized over the past 20-30 years. Our strategy is to employ technology, systems, deep financial resources, and best management practices to compete and win as manufacturers in the global market. We are NOT private equity. We do not buy companies with the intention of selling them. Over the next decades we want to make a difference in the US Manufacturing economy and the communities in which we operate. We believe in the power of people and the long-term competitive advantage that can be derived from helping our employees achieve their fullest potential.


Who we are looking for


We are looking for a Quality technician with a high level of attention to detail.  As a Quality technician, you will be responsible for interpreting basic engineering prints, ensuring component compliance with all written standards, and performing dimensional inspection using tools such as calipers and micrometers. This is a second shift position, 4 day work week, M-Th, 3pm-1:30am.


What you get to do!



  • Perform inspections and tests according to defined measurement plans and report results. 

  • Interface with quality and project engineering to provide information on test and inspection results.  

  • Ensure component compliance with all written standards 

  • Accurately complete quality and traceability documentation for all activities 

  • Participate in company culture of continuous improvement 


What you will bring to the team



  • 0- 3 years’ experience with manufacturing quality control 

  • Experience in an AS9100 facility preferred

  • Ability to interpret drawings, specifications, and acceptance test procedures, including basic knowledge of reading geometric dimensioning and tolerancing  

  • High school diploma or GED

  • Fluency in written and spoken English is required 

  • Computer literate with experience in Word, Excel, PPT, and Outlook. 

  • Strong interpersonal communication skills, written and verbal 

  • Exceptional organizational skills and ability to function effectively in a fast-paced and dynamic work environment 

  •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ills, and ability to demonstrate attention to details
